Joseph and Martha Melohn Tzedaka Fund

NEW YORK, NY EIN: 13-3395219

The Joseph and Martha Melohn Tzedaka Fund is a private foundation based in New York, NY. The organization has been tax-exempt since March 1988 and operates as a 501(c)(3) charitable organization.

How much is Joseph and Martha Melohn Tzedaka Fund required to give away each year?

Private foundations must generally distribute about 5% of their assets annually. For 2024, Joseph and Martha Melohn Tzedaka Fund reported a distributable amount of $154K on its IRS Form 990-PF — the minimum it must pay out in qualifying distributions.
